The tax credit of an additional $4,500 for union-made electric vehicles made in the U.S. is a win for UAW members, unorganized autoworkers, and the entire labor movement. The provision:
- Supports the high standards in wages, benefits, and safety that UAW members have bargained for in the auto industry
- Incentivizes nonunion companies to stop spending millions on union busters and to allow their workers to form their unions freely
- Encourages U.S. auto manufacturers to bring back jobs they offshored
